The Tours: Kultural Treks through Jozitown, Soweto and beyon The Kitchen specializes in Afro soul food.

From mogodu and chicken feet to trotters and slow cooked stewed beef and dombolo we have your tummy covered. We also have a delicious vegetarian and vegan offering guaranteed toget the most ardent meat eater drooling
